Sat 804317646624482

decimal
160863.2646624482
degree
0°160863′1599″2646624482‴
percentile
38.300840357582466%
name
idpnuzbavbz
cycle
0
epoch
0
period
79
block
160863
offset
2646624482
timestamp
rarity
common